What to Look for Before You Buy
A strong purchase starts with clarity on performance and fit. First, confirm that the system is built for real-world coverage—so activation produces dense, usable fog rather than a light haze. Next, review activation behavior: the unit should deploy quickly and consistently when triggered. Ask about intended scenarios (entry-point intrusion, break-and-enter attempts, fog security smoke after-hours theft) and whether the system can be integrated with existing security workflows. Also consider the environment where it will be installed, including ventilation, interior layout, and surface types, so the fog deployment remains effective while staying compliant with your site requirements.
